分类: Docker

33 篇文章

025、常用的Docker命令和使用方法
常用的Docker命令和使用方法 拉取(Pull)镜像 当我们在Docker中部署一个应用程序时,需要使用一个称为"镜像"的模板来创建容器。镜像包含了运行应用程序所需的所有文件系统、代码和依赖项。在Docker中,镜像系统指的是操作系统镜像(redhat,ubuntu); 你可以通过docker pull命令来下载Docker镜像。例如,如果你想拉取Ubuntu的官方镜像,可以…
024、在 IntelliJ IDEA 中使用 Docker 开发指南
在 IntelliJ IDEA 中使用 Docker 开发指南 一、IDEA安装Docker插件 打开 IntelliJ IDEA,点击菜单栏中的 "File" -> "Settings"(或 "IntelliJ IDEA" -> "Preferences"),在左侧栏中选择 "Plugins&q…
023、Windows环境Docker安装
Windows环境Docker安装 前言 Docker Desktop是Docker官方提供的用于Windows的图形化桌面应用程序,它使得在本地环境中使用Docker变得非常简单。 安装Docker Desktop的步骤 1、前往Docker官方网站:https://www.docker.com/products/docker-desktop 2、在页面中选择 "Download fo…
022、Linux 环境Docker安装
Linux 环境Docker安装 一、什么是容器? 容器化技术的核心概念是使用容器来创建一个独立的、隔离的运行环境,其中包含了应用程序所需的所有组件,如代码、运行时、系统工具、库和配置文件等。这使得应用程序和其依赖项能够以可靠且一致的方式在不同的计算机或云平台上运行。 容器与传统的虚拟机相比,具有更轻量级和更快速的特点。传统虚拟机在运行时需要完整的操作系统和虚拟化层,而容器共享主机操作系统的内核,…
021、Docker 安装 Tomcat
Docker 安装 Tomcat 一、查看 tomcat 版本 访问 tomcat 镜像库地址:https://hub.docker.com/_/tomcat,可以通过 Tags 查看其他版本的 tomcat; 二、拉取 Tomcat Docker 镜像 打开终端或命令提示符,运行以下命令从 Docker Hub 拉取 Tomcat Docker 镜像: docker pull tomcat 三、…
020、Docker 安装 MySQL
Docker 安装 MySQL 一、查看 MySQL 版本 访问 MySQL 镜像库地址:https://hub.docker.com/_/mysql?tab=tags 。 可以通过 Tags 查看其他版本的 MySQL,默认是最新版本 mysql:latest 。 你也可以在下拉列表中找到其他你想要的版本: 二、拉取 MySQL 镜像 拉取官方的最新版本的镜像: docker pull mysq…
018、Docker Dockerfile 使用方法
Docker Dockerfile 使用方法 Dockerfile 介绍 当使用Docker构建容器化应用程序时,Dockerfile是一个用于定义容器镜像的文本文件。它包含了一系列指令,告诉Docker如何从基础镜像(通常是官方或自定义的操作系统镜像)构建出最终的镜像,以及如何配置容器中的环境、文件和应用程序。 Dockerfile 的编写是构建容器的基础,它允许您定义容器的构建步骤、环境和配置…
019、Docker Hub和镜像仓库
Docker Hub和镜像仓库 前言 Docker Hub 是 Docker 公司提供的官方公共 Docker 镜像注册表,允许用户存储、分享和获取 Docker 镜像。在 Docker Hub 上,你可以找到许多官方和社区维护的 Docker 镜像,这些镜像涵盖了各种常见的应用程序和服务,如数据库、Web 服务器、应用程序框架等。 镜像加速 国内从 DockerHub 拉取镜像有时会遇到困难,此…
017、Docker Compose 使用方法
Docker Compose 使用方法 前言 Docker Compose 是一个工具,旨在帮助定义和 共享多容器应用程序。使用 Compose,我们可以创建一个 YAML 文件来定义服务 只需一个命令,就可以旋转或拆除所有内容。 使用 Compose 的最大优点是您可以在文件中定义应用程序堆栈,并将其保留在 您的项目存储库(现在受版本控制),并轻松使其他人能够参与您的项目。 有人只需要克隆你的存…
016、docker的容器监控方案-prometheus实战篇
docker的容器监控方案-prometheus实战篇 一.前置知识 1.监控与报警 很多小伙伴总是把监控和报警混在混在一起说,其实这是两个概念,我们需要单独理解。 监控: 监控是把行为表现展示出来,用来观察的。 报警: 报警则是当监控获取的数据发生异常并且到达了某个临界点的时候,采用各种报警媒介来通知用户(比如项目负责人,运维人员,公司领导等)。 2.监控系统的设计 如果监控系统设计的不好,那么…